AI语音开放平台与智能客服系统的集成开发教程
在数字化时代,人工智能(AI)技术的飞速发展已经深刻地改变了我们的生活和工作方式。其中,AI语音开放平台与智能客服系统的集成开发成为了提高服务效率、降低成本、提升用户体验的重要手段。本文将讲述一位AI技术爱好者如何从零开始,通过集成开发AI语音开放平台与智能客服系统,实现了一个创新项目的诞生。
故事的主人公名叫李明,是一位年轻的AI技术爱好者。他热衷于探索最新的科技动态,并渴望将这些技术应用于实际生活中。在一次偶然的机会中,李明接触到了AI语音开放平台,他立刻被这种能够实现语音识别、语音合成、自然语言处理等功能的技术所吸引。
李明决定将这个平台与智能客服系统进行集成开发,以期打造一个能够为用户提供便捷服务的智能客服系统。以下是他集成开发过程中的详细步骤:
一、了解AI语音开放平台
首先,李明深入研究了AI语音开放平台的相关资料,了解了平台的架构、功能以及使用方法。他发现这个平台提供了丰富的API接口,可以方便地实现语音识别、语音合成等功能。
二、分析智能客服系统需求
为了确保集成开发的智能客服系统能够满足用户需求,李明对市场上现有的智能客服系统进行了详细的分析。他发现,目前智能客服系统主要存在以下问题:
- 语音识别准确率有待提高;
- 语义理解能力不足;
- 交互体验不够流畅;
- 系统扩展性差。
针对这些问题,李明制定了以下解决方案:
- 提高语音识别准确率:通过优化算法、引入更多的语音数据等方式,提高语音识别的准确率;
- 加强语义理解能力:利用自然语言处理技术,提高系统的语义理解能力;
- 提升交互体验:优化对话流程,使交互更加自然流畅;
- 增强系统扩展性:采用模块化设计,方便后续功能扩展。
三、搭建开发环境
为了进行集成开发,李明搭建了一个适合自己的开发环境。他选择了Python作为开发语言,因为Python具有丰富的库资源和良好的社区支持。同时,他还安装了以下工具:
- 语音识别和语音合成库:pytesseract、SpeechRecognition、pyttsx3;
- 自然语言处理库:NLTK、jieba;
- Web开发框架:Flask。
四、集成开发
语音识别模块:利用SpeechRecognition库实现语音识别功能。首先,将用户语音转换为文本,然后通过pytesseract库识别图片中的文字。最后,将识别结果发送到服务器进行处理。
语音合成模块:利用pyttsx3库实现语音合成功能。将服务器处理后的文本转换为语音,并通过语音合成模块播放出来。
自然语言处理模块:利用NLTK和jieba库对用户输入的文本进行分析,提取关键词、情感等信息,为后续处理提供依据。
智能客服核心模块:结合语音识别、语音合成和自然语言处理模块,实现智能客服的核心功能。包括:用户提问、系统回答、问题反馈等。
五、测试与优化
在完成集成开发后,李明对系统进行了严格的测试,以确保系统的稳定性和可靠性。在测试过程中,他不断优化系统性能,提高用户体验。
经过一段时间的努力,李明成功地将AI语音开放平台与智能客服系统进行了集成开发。他的项目得到了用户的认可,并在市场上取得了良好的口碑。李明的成功故事告诉我们,只要我们有热情、有耐心,勇于探索和实践,就能够创造出属于自己的辉煌。
在这个故事中,李明不仅展示了一个AI技术爱好者的成长历程,还向我们展示了一个创新项目的诞生过程。通过集成开发AI语音开放平台与智能客服系统,李明成功地提高了服务效率、降低了成本,并为用户带来了更加便捷的服务体验。相信在未来的发展中,AI技术将更加深入地融入我们的生活,为人类创造更多的价值。
猜你喜欢:聊天机器人API